JAIST packs more juice into Li-ion batteries with silicon anodes and polymeric coatings

Although silicon anodes could greatly boost the capacity of Li-ion batteries, their performance rapidly degrades with use. Polymeric coatings can help solve this problem, but few studies have explored the underlying mechanisms. LeydenJar says its silicon anode boosts battery energy density by 70%

LeydenJar Technologies, a Dutch spinoff of the applied research institute TNO, has developed a new battery anode that’s made from 100% silicon. The company says this provides two key benefits: batteries with a 70% higher energy density (1,350 Wh/L) and 62% lower CO2 emissions than current models. Nexeon acquires 24 patents for silicon anodes

Silicon anode specialist Nexeon has acquired three sets of patents relating to the use of silicon in lithium-ion battery anodes. The 24 patents cover the manufacture and use of nano-scale silicon particles, alone or combined with graphite, as well as methods for coating carbon particles with silicon using vapor deposition.
